This full-time, on-campus MA is studied over two years, offering a unique blend of academic rigour and essential professional development. You will engage with core modules and choose from a range of specialist options, including subjects like Art Institutions and Contemporary Culture, and Collecting Today. A significant feature of this programme is the extended work placement or internship in your second year, lasting three to six months, where you will gain invaluable hands-on experience.
